The Foundation: Educational Investment
The primary step in "buying" the right to practice medication lawfully is the investment in a high-quality education. One can not just obtain a license without a Doctor of Medicine (MD) or Doctor of Osteopathic Medicine (DO) degree from a certified organization.
Medical School Tuition and Fees
In the United States and numerous other industrialized nations, the expense of medical education is the main "purchase" point. Tuition for 4 years of medical school can range from ₤ 150,000 to over ₤ 400,000. This investment covers lab access, medical rotations, and the scholastic instruction required to pass licensing examinations.
International Medical Graduates (IMGs)
For those who study abroad, the procedure includes an extra layer of verification. The Educational Commission for Foreign Medical Graduates (ECFMG) serves as the gatekeeper, making sure that the international medical school satisfies worldwide requirements. The costs related to ECFMG certification become part of the legal expense of acquiring a license for foreign-trained doctors.
The Examination Phase: Validating Competency
A medical license can not be gotten without passing a series of standardized examinations. These tests are costly and need months of preparation. In the United States, the United States Medical Licensing Examination (USMLE) series is the requirement.

Residency and Postgraduate Training
While a medical student graduates with a degree, they are not yet lawfully qualified for a complete, unrestricted medical license. They need to finish a duration of supervised practice referred to as residency. This phase generally lasts three to 7 years, depending on the specialized.

Throughout residency, the "cost" is not just financial; it is an investment of time. Nevertheless, there are administrative expenses associated with the legal side of residency, such as getting a "Training License" or "Limited Permit" which permits citizens to practice within the boundaries of their hospital programs.

Legally "buying" a license is not a one-time deal. Medical licenses must be restored regularly (typically every two years). This renewal process ensures that the doctor stays in shape to practice.
Continuing Medical Education (CME)
To keep a license active, physicians need to invest in ongoing education. Many states need 20 to 50 hours of CME annually. These courses can cost anywhere from ₤ 500 to ₤ 5,000 yearly.
Renewal Fees
Boards charge renewal charges to keep the physician's status in their computer registry. These fees generally vary from ₤ 200 to ₤ 1,000 per cycle.

4. Can I practice in any state once I have one license?
A medical license is normally state-specific. Nevertheless, programs like the Interstate Medical Licensure Compact (IMLC) allow physicians to enhance the process of "purchasing" extra licenses in getting involved states.
5. What are the "covert expenses" of a medical license?
Surprise expenses include professional liability insurance (malpractice insurance coverage), background check fees, fingerprinting services, and the cost of travel to board interviews if needed.
